Subject: [PATCH] rteval: Upgrade kcompile kernel to linux-6.17.7
Date: Wed, 12 Nov 2025 18:48:28 -0500	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20251112234828.262150-1-jkacur@redhat.com> (raw)

Update the kernel that rteval compiles as a load in the kcompile
load module to linux-6.17.7.tar.xz

Signed-off-by: John Kacur <jkacur@redhat.com>
---
 Dockerfile                       | 2 +-
 Makefile                         | 2 +-
 rteval/modules/loads/kcompile.py | 4 ++--
 rteval/rteval.conf               | 2 +-
 4 files changed, 5 insertions(+), 5 deletions(-)

diff --git a/Dockerfile b/Dockerfile
index b8f602b11703..0c4fee028312 100644
--- a/Dockerfile
+++ b/Dockerfile
@@ -1,7 +1,7 @@
 # Use CentOS Stream 9 as base image
 FROM centos:stream9
 
-ARG KERNEL_VERSION=linux-6.12-rc4.tar.gz
+ARG KERNEL_VERSION=linux-6.17.7.tar.xz
 
 
 # Copy current directory to /opt/rteval/
diff --git a/Makefile b/Makefile
index 36f2eda626c1..9b8897d89b03 100644
--- a/Makefile
+++ b/Makefile
@@ -14,7 +14,7 @@ PREFIX  :=      /usr
 DATADIR	:=	$(DESTDIR)/$(PREFIX)/share
 LOADDIR	:=	loadsource
 
-KLOAD	:=	$(LOADDIR)/linux-6.12-rc4.tar.gz
+KLOAD	:=	$(LOADDIR)/linux-6.17.7.tar.xz
 BLOAD	:=	$(LOADDIR)/dbench-4.0.tar.gz
 LOADS	:=	$(KLOAD) $(BLOAD)
 
diff --git a/rteval/modules/loads/kcompile.py b/rteval/modules/loads/kcompile.py
index 8a3a0e93fa14..404b46d505d0 100644
--- a/rteval/modules/loads/kcompile.py
+++ b/rteval/modules/loads/kcompile.py
@@ -21,7 +21,7 @@ expand_cpulist = cpulist_utils.expand_cpulist
 compress_cpulist = cpulist_utils.compress_cpulist
 nonisolated_cpulist = cpulist_utils.nonisolated_cpulist
 
-DEFAULT_KERNEL_PREFIX = "linux-6.12-rc4"
+DEFAULT_KERNEL_PREFIX = "linux-6.17.7"
 
 class KBuildJob:
     '''Class to manage a build job bound to a particular node'''
@@ -342,7 +342,7 @@ class Kcompile(CommandLineLoad):
 
 def ModuleParameters():
     return {"source":   {"descr": "Source tar ball",
-                         "default": "linux-6.12-rc4.tar.gz",
+                         "default": "linux-6.17.7.tar.xz",
                          "metavar": "TARBALL"},
             "jobspercore": {"descr": "Number of working threads per core",
                             "default": 2,
diff --git a/rteval/rteval.conf b/rteval/rteval.conf
index 5a49040d980f..e4437e04347a 100644
--- a/rteval/rteval.conf
+++ b/rteval/rteval.conf
@@ -18,7 +18,7 @@ dbench:    external
 stressng: module
 
 [kcompile]
-source: linux-6.12-rc4.tar.gz
+source: linux-6.17.7.tar.xz
 jobspercore: 2
 
 [hackbench]
